RennerBrown
https://cdn.haleymarketing.com/templates/61772/logos/rennerbrown-hml.png
http://www.rennerbrown.com
http://www.rennerbrown.com
true
Client is seeking a SAP Business Technology Platform (BTP) Developer for its growing and fast-paced Technology team. This opportunity is both full-time and remote.
The SAP Business Technology Platform (BTP) Developer is responsible for software design, development, and implementation of new functionalities (Node.js/SQL) and enhancements to business systems (mainly S/4Hana public Cloud) based on a demand pipeline centered around innovation. The goal is to create new solutions using cutting edge tools so that the client service staff can add more business value to our clients and back office/administrative staff can work more efficiently. The SAP Business Technology Platform (BTP) will work with members of the Enterprise Development team and other IT peers and reports into the Senior Manager of Business Solutions.
You will be responsible for:
Qualifications:
Required Knowledge/Skills:
Languages/Data Formats
Gregg Chaillet
SAP Developer
ROSELAND, NJ 07068-1697 US
Posted: 05/29/23
2023-05-05
2023-06-28
Job Category: Developer/Programmer
Job Number: 2298
Job Description
Client is seeking a SAP Business Technology Platform (BTP) Developer for its growing and fast-paced Technology team. This opportunity is both full-time and remote.
The SAP Business Technology Platform (BTP) Developer is responsible for software design, development, and implementation of new functionalities (Node.js/SQL) and enhancements to business systems (mainly S/4Hana public Cloud) based on a demand pipeline centered around innovation. The goal is to create new solutions using cutting edge tools so that the client service staff can add more business value to our clients and back office/administrative staff can work more efficiently. The SAP Business Technology Platform (BTP) will work with members of the Enterprise Development team and other IT peers and reports into the Senior Manager of Business Solutions.
You will be responsible for:
- Combine/balance the use of out-of-box solution features and custom development.
- Visualize and document infrastructure and system design specifications using architecture diagrams.
- Clearly articulate the vision for solution and solve problems related to system and environmental limitations.
- Communicate effectively with developers, consultants, and business users.
- Communicate and translate complex technical information into easy to understand terms and examples.
- Clearly and effectively document code/solutions and provide effective/concise input for business/user documentation.
- Converting data, developing code, testing applications, and coordinating patch and code deployments
- Making certain that programming allows interrelated departments to have access to needed information
- Developing, configuring, programing, and maintaining SAP ERP systems and applications to support business processes and functions
- Performing QA on your developed solutions and solutions created by other developers as part of cross-functional code design/review and cross training.
- Proactively work to decrease technical debt by balancing the “quick easy solution” and “the better, but longer, approach” during project discussions and development.
- Stay abreast of new technologies and participate in training to develop new skillsets
- Work independently as a remote employee and effectively manage time to meet team and project deadlines.
Qualifications:
- 4 - 6 years software development experience.
- Associate’s, Bachelor’s (or higher) degree in a computer or business-related field (Computer Information Systems, Computer Science, Management Information Systems, etc.) or an equivalent combination of education and work experience.
- Minimum 4 years’ experience designing, creating, customizing, and configuring innovative solutions to solve complex business requirements and streamline/automate business processes. Candidate should be able to speak to examples in detail during an interview.
- Experience in SAP BTP, API management, Side-by-Side, In-app Extensibility, and CDS view creations.
- Should be able to design, build, configure, and optimize Test iflows to meet business requirements.
- Implementation experience in SAP CPI.
- Experience keeping a security-first mindset throughout the entire application/project design and development process.
- Experience working with Microsoft Azure DevOps (Boards, Repos, Test Plans, CI/CD Automation) or other similar DevOps solutions.
- Exposure to SAP technology below is a plus:
- Design and Execute user interface designs from product requirements and UI specifications.
- Experience working with the languages (e.g. SAPUI5, JavaScript, CSS, HTML5, jQuery).
- Develop component-based UI architectures providing reusable UI elements. Experience in Fiori Design patterns, UI Theme designer, Fiori Launchpad configuration, FIORI - GATEWAY Services
- Experience developing within Microsoft Visual Studio and utilizing Git for source control.
Required Knowledge/Skills:
Languages/Data Formats
- SAP PI/XI
- SAP ABAP
- OData
- IDoc
- Rest Std and Custom integrations
- C#
- HTML5/CSS3
- Angular
- JavaScript
- SQL/SSIS
- XML
- JSON
- JQuery
- .NET (Framework, Core, MVC)
- ASP.NET (Framework, Core)
- APIs (REST, RPC, SOAP), Web Services
- MS SQL Server (specifically database design and development)
- Agile Software Development Lifecycle